TV Romano is located in San José, Costa Rica on 175m oeste de la plaza de deportes o Hyundai Grupo Q En la Uruca, Frente Central de Mangueras, Sobre la carretera principal Parqueo disponible. TV Romano is rated 3.4 out of 5 in the category technical service in Costa Rica.
Address
175m oeste de la plaza de deportes o Hyundai Grupo Q En la Uruca, Frente Central de Mangueras, Sobre la carretera principal Parqueo disponible
Accessibility
Wheelchair-accessible entrance